![](https://img-blog.csdnimg.cn/20201014180756780.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
MySQL
文章平均质量分 93
程序媛小琬
这个作者很懒,什么都没留下…
展开
-
MySQL查询缓存为何从8.0开始取消了?
缓存是对系统性能优化的重要手段。但是有经验的DBA都建议生产环境中把MySQL Query Cache关闭。MySQL8.0更是直接取消了查询缓存。原创 2022-12-13 10:00:00 · 1141 阅读 · 0 评论 -
MySQL的堵塞会话是如何被快速杀掉的
查找Innodb里面的锁,可以通过information_schema库下相关事务表和锁相关信息表来查到,在8.0的环境下,通过sys库下的锁相关表查询原创 2022-10-14 08:00:00 · 984 阅读 · 0 评论 -
Mysql系列:外键以及数据库的增删改查你了解多少
前言目录1、SQL字段数据类型 一键获取Mysql资料文档2、查看数据库信息语句3、SQL语句创建、删除 数据库 数据表向表中添加、删除 记录、查询记录修改表名,添加、修改、删除 字段,添加唯一约束查看、删除、添加 表中的索引扩展功能,字段值自增等4、数据表高级操作克隆表,将数据表的数据记录生成到新的表中删除记录后主键记录重头开始自增创建临时表5、创建外键约束,保证数据的完整性和一致性6、MySQL六种约束数据库中有数据表,数据表中有一条一条的记录。可以用Navi原创 2022-05-10 22:28:05 · 433 阅读 · 2 评论 -
MySQL数据库要用B+树存储索引吗,这个过程你应该没有察觉
前言什么是索引 一键获取MySQL数据库资料文档提起索引,大家都知道,建立索引可以让数据库查询更快,那么索引究竟是什么?我想这就不是每个人都能说得出来了。 索引,是数据库管理系统中一个排序的数据结构,并用以协助快速查询、 更新数据库表中数据。 是的,索引是一种数据结构,但是那么多的数据结构中为何MySQL要选择B+树呢?接下来就让我们一起来了解下B+树相对于其他数据结构有何独特之处!二分查找法(Binary Search)首先让我们自己想一想,如果让我们去设计,我们会怎么去存储?我想大部分人想到就是原创 2022-05-10 22:04:12 · 155 阅读 · 0 评论